In some … WebFeb 20, 2024 · The general rule is that the introduction and conclusion should each be about 10% of your total speech, leaving 80% for the body section. You can extend the introduction to 15% if there is good reason to, so 10-15% of the speech time is a good guideline. WebAn effective conclusion contains three basic parts: a restatement of the speech’s thesis; a review of the main points discussed within the speech; and a concluding device that helps … how does tea benefit you

WebAug 5, 2024 · A good conclusion should be about 5-10% of the total speech length. Anything shorter that 5% means that the ending has come too abruptly. Anything more that 10%, and the audience may become restless. …

WebOct 10, 2024 · The conclusion allows you to review the key concepts so they're the last thing that your audience will hear. The conclusion is also important because it gives your audience a lasting impression... WebOne way you can end your speech is with a challenge. A challenge is a call to engage in some kind of activity that requires a special effort. In a speech on the necessity of fund …
